#056b67 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#056b67 is composed of 2% red, 42%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 3.7% yellow and 58% black. It has a hue angle of 177.6 degrees, a saturation of 91.1% and a lightness of 22%. #056b67 color hex could be obtained by blending #0ad6ce with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

Shades and Tints of #056b67

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010d0d is the darkest color, while #faff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#056b67

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#343c3b is the less saturated color, while #016f6b is the most saturated one.
